quote

noun

1. A dictum; a saying.

2. A quotation mark.

3. Informal A quotation.

4. Used by a speaker to indicate the beginning of a quotation.

verb

1. To speak or write (a passage) from another usually with credit acknowledgment.

2. To repeat a passage from especially in substantiation or illustration.

3. To cite in illustration.

4. To state (the current price or bid-offer spread) for a commodity, stock, or bond.

5. To give exact information on.

verb-intransitive

1. To give a quotation, as from a book.

+ improve definition

verb-transitive

1. To cite or refer to for illustration or proof.

2. To repeat a brief passage or excerpt from: The saxophonist quoted a Duke Ellington melody in his solo.

3. To repeat or copy the words of (another), usually with acknowledgment of the source.

4. To state (a price) for securities, goods, or services.
